What is the Level 2 & 3 Fibre Optic Installation & Testing course?

This course combines the Level 2 City & Guilds 3668-02 (Units 1&2) and Level 3 Open Awards Fibre Optic Installation & Testing, allowing delegates to achieve both Level 2 & Level 3 awards upon completion.

Open Awards Level 3 Award in Fibre Installation and Testing is a Communications Networking course which provides an industry-recognised award, approved for the ECS Network Installer (Level 3) Card.

City and Guilds 3668-02 is a communications cabling course which provides an industry-recognised Level 2 qualification, highly sought in the UK.

This course provides delegates with the opportunity to learn both theoretical and practical skills of fibre optic cabling. Learners will gain insight into the communications cabling industry and an understanding of the services offered as well as terminology, health & safety regulations, and the skills to install fibre optics.

What does the course cover?

Unit 1 - Principles of Communications Cabling

The purpose of this mandatory unit is for learners to develop their knowledge and understanding of safe working practices, including basic principles required to work in the telecommunications industry. 

Unit 2 - Fibre Optic Cabling

This unit aims to provide the learner with the knowledge and understanding of installation, splicing, termination and testing of fibre optic cable in patch panels/equipment racks. This would usually take place in an indoor/external environment involving multimode and single-mode end-to-end cabling.

How do you complete the course?

This course consists of 4 weeks online learning followed by 2.5 days attendance at our facility.

Our online learning portal consists of pre-recorded theory lessons and assessment activities to help prepare students for the exams. These must be 90% completed prior to attendance for admission to our facility for the practical training and exams. 

We advise a minimum of 15 hours are allocated for the online work though individual learning hours can vary.

Practical details:

Our Telecommunications Training Centre is based in Melksham in Wiltshire.

We can take on a maximum of 8 delegates on each course. This is so each student receives 1-1 time with the trainer and so there is enough equipment for each student to use individually. Our practical dates consist of hands-on workshops with each piece of equipment, including the latest industry product ranges from VIAVI and Sumitomo.

Please note, exams are closed book examinations and consist of an online multiple choice based exam on the City and Guilds computer-based system and a written exam from OpenAwards. Practical assessments are simulated exercises such as basic splicing, external and internal cable preparation and testing fibre optic cables. Results are given at the end of the examination.
